I am currently looking for an Engineering Team Leader to strengthen a busy Production Team based in Nottingham.
With relevant qualifications in Engineering, you will demonstrate strong multi-skilled skills, working with electrical, mechanical and pneumatic equipment.
Key Responsibilities include:
- Proactive, planned-preventative maintenance to ensure existing equipment is able to meet capacity demand and efficiency targets.
- Reactive maintenance to ensure minimal machine downtime.
- Identifying and delivering against opportunities to implement changes and continuous improvement projects to maximise plant efficiencies.
- Assisting with the introduction of new equipment to a market-leading production facility as part of our continued drive for innovation.
- Continuous professional development through industry specific training.
You will be an experienced Multi-Skilled Maintenance Engineer with a strong electrical bias. Evidence of this electrical bias will include the following:
- Ability to install and programme an inverter on a three-phase induction motor.
- Ability to read and fault find on an electrical system.
- You will be able to fault find on PLCs, including the ability to change ladder logic - PLCs predominantly used on site.
- You will also have good knowledge of hydraulics and pneumatics, with strong diagnostic skills and be proactive in your approach.
Ideally Apprentice served, you will be qualified to ONC or HND / HNC in a related discipline at least a City & Guilds level 3 / NVQ Level 3 ideally in Electrical, Maintenance, or Manufacturing Engineering, and be qualified to at least 17th / 18th Edition.
